Specialized Sales, Merchandising & Marketing is the #139 most popular major in the country with 5,191 degrees and certificates awarded in 2020-2021.

Our 2023 rankings named Madison Area Technical College the best school in the Great Lakes Region for specialized sales, merchandising and marketing students working on their associate degree. Located in the large city of Madison, Madison College is a public college with a large student population.

Out of the 4 schools in the Great Lakes Region that were part of this year’s ranking, Lansing Community College landed the # 2 spot on the list. Located in the midsize city of Lansing, LCC is a public school with a large student population.

Out of the 4 schools in the Great Lakes Region that were part of this year’s ranking, Vincennes University landed the # 4 spot on the list. Located in the town of Vincennes, Vincennes University is a public school with a fairly large student population.
